Our efforts are helping to strengthen Europe’s competitive edge:
10 simplification packages proposed to save European companies €15 billion every year
44 trade agreements with 79 countries giving European companies privileged access to global markets
EU Inc: We plan to create a single set of rules for companies operating across the EU
A European Competitiveness Fund on the way, equipped with €451 billion

@EUCommission ramping up homegrown energy is a big topic for independence. And that usually means renewables. We need to get away from fossil fuels not only because of its chronic environmental impact but acutely because of the EU's dependency on unfriendly foreign states for basic needs like heating and mobility.
Agreed, @grob! Our RePowerEU plan is a big part of achieving that aim.
While there is still a way to go, we start to see success.es In 2023, renewable energy accounted for 50% of the EU’s electricity production. We steadily move away from polluting fossil fuels, replacing them with clean alternatives
